Output e332528940df8707e3f4453e995343aa048e8a6bf1e21c3928c746cd2997b2fe:2

value
210535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1059662e21f0548d15d9711ac5062a579b493fe OP_EQUAL
address
3NCpevndufDkgFUeXcyLE8Kd2wq49jMY1A
transaction
e332528940df8707e3f4453e995343aa048e8a6bf1e21c3928c746cd2997b2fe
spent
true